Comparative physiological plasticity to desiccation in distinct populations of the malarial mosquito Anopheles coluzzii
Abstract Background In West Africa, populations of the malaria vector mosquito, Anopheles coluzzii, are seasonally exposed to strong desiccating conditions during the dry season. Their dynamics strictly follows the pace of the availability of suitable larval development sites (water collections). Ac...
